Transaction 28721eda6a2717653596d4a58766b72fbd713c71e220624fd8c3d9819a03fb9a

3 Input
2 Outputs
  • 28721eda6a2717653596d4a58766b72fbd713c71e220624fd8c3d9819a03fb9a:0
  • value  478950060
    address  1EZT1GPrMFfJdyqkTDsCneqmpP48qm5Ukk
  • 28721eda6a2717653596d4a58766b72fbd713c71e220624fd8c3d9819a03fb9a:1
  • value  180521771
    address  16QsdcR1kLU66ZxS6DKFacQD578YSPbHGZ